How Should Hockey Pants Fit?

Hockey pants should fit snugly around the waist and hips, providing adequate protection without restricting movement. Properly fitted hockey pants ensure safety and performance on the ice, allowing players to skate freely and confidently.

What Are the Key Features of Properly Fitting Hockey Pants?

When selecting hockey pants, it’s important to consider several key features to ensure they fit properly and offer optimal protection and comfort.

  • Waist Fit: Hockey pants should sit comfortably around the waist without sliding down. Adjustability is crucial, so look for pants with a belt or lace-up system to customize the fit.
  • Length: The pants should cover the top of the knee cap and extend to the bottom of the rib cage. This coverage ensures protection for the thighs, hips, and lower back.
  • Mobility: While protection is vital, mobility should not be compromised. Players should be able to bend, crouch, and skate without feeling restricted.
  • Padding: Adequate padding around the thighs, hips, and tailbone is essential. The padding should not be too bulky, as this can hinder movement.

How to Measure for Hockey Pants?

To find the right size, measuring is crucial. Here’s a simple guide to ensure you choose the correct size:

  1. Waist Measurement: Wrap a measuring tape around your natural waistline, just above the hips. Make sure the tape is snug but not too tight.
  2. Hip Measurement: Measure around the widest part of your hips to ensure the pants provide enough room.
  3. Inseam Measurement: Measure from the crotch to the top of your knee to ensure the pants cover the necessary areas.

Common Mistakes When Choosing Hockey Pants

Avoid these common pitfalls to ensure you select the best-fitting hockey pants:

  • Ignoring Adjustability: Opt for pants with adjustable features like belts or Velcro straps to accommodate different body shapes.
  • Choosing Too Large: Oversized pants can lead to inadequate protection and hinder skating performance.
  • Neglecting Padding: Insufficient padding can increase the risk of injury, especially in high-impact areas.

How to Maintain Your Hockey Pants?

Proper maintenance of hockey pants can extend their lifespan and ensure they continue to provide protection:

  • Regular Cleaning: Wash the pants after every few games to prevent odor and bacteria buildup. Follow the manufacturer’s instructions for machine or hand washing.
  • Inspect for Damage: Regularly check for tears or worn-out padding and repair or replace as needed.
  • Proper Storage: Store the pants in a dry, ventilated area to prevent mold and mildew.

How Do I Know if My Hockey Pants Are Too Small?

If your hockey pants restrict movement, pinch at the waist, or do not cover the necessary areas like the knees and hips, they are likely too small. Ensure there’s enough room for a full range of motion without discomfort.

Can I Wear Hockey Pants Over Regular Pants?

Hockey pants are designed to be worn over a base layer or compression shorts, not regular pants. This ensures they fit snugly and provide adequate protection without additional bulk.

What Should I Wear Under Hockey Pants?

Wear moisture-wicking base layers or compression shorts under your hockey pants. These materials help manage sweat and provide additional comfort during play.

How Often Should I Replace My Hockey Pants?

Replace your hockey pants when they no longer fit properly, the padding is worn out, or there are irreparable tears. Regular inspection will help determine when it’s time for a new pair.

Are There Different Types of Hockey Pants for Different Positions?

While most hockey pants are versatile, some brands offer specialized designs for different positions, such as extra padding for defensemen. Consider your position and specific needs when selecting pants.
